Transcribed here is the the legendary Hendrix performance of The Star
Spangled Banner. I've omitted the whammy bar dives mid way through the
song that recreate the sounds of bombs or fireworks (or what ever you
interpret them to be). You can still recreate the original Hendrix performance
by playing this at full volume while the July 4th fireworks are going
off! Enjoy!
On the bend on the 7th fret your bending the note up on the 7th fret.
Then without releasing the bend, you strike the note on the 7th fret
and the let the bend down. The 7 in parenthesis (7) is just showing
you the bend comes down. Then you pick the note on the 7th fret, hammer-on
to the 7th, and pull off back to the 5th.
